Best Saba-zushi in Kyoto

Saba-zushi (Mackerel Sushi) is a traditional Kyoto sushi style created before refrigeration. Mackerel is cured with salt and vinegar and pressed onto sushi rice. Unlike Tokyo-style sushi, it is meant to be preserved. Order it **"Takeaway"**. The trap is fish that is "too fishy" or rice that is dry; real saba-zushi should have a perfectly balanced tang and a thick, fatty piece of high-quality mackerel. Expect to pay ¥2,000–¥4,000 per roll.
